Transaction cc4c73eac382735b22510f9e3bd122bebfea93d575a276829372617d39a21646
1 Input
2 Outputs
- cc4c73eac382735b22510f9e3bd122bebfea93d575a276829372617d39a21646:0
- cc4c73eac382735b22510f9e3bd122bebfea93d575a276829372617d39a21646:1
value 7050
address 15BsjktSxvGTKp7dBE8LgctDcsUjdNGnui
value 345951
address 3MCuBYigc6ySCmhe3si3PQGvGgRuvubC4Z